Population in zip code 84084 is 36,832 residents | Male to Female ratio is 1:0.99 | Zip Code 84084 land area is 7.7181 sq. miles | Population density is 4,772.16 residents per square mile

Median age

  Median Age
Zip Code Median Age 30.3
Median Age - Male 29.4
Median Age - Female 31.6

Median age of zip code 84084 is equal compared to nearby zip codes and 18.5% lower compared to the United States median age. Comparing gender-specific madian age yields the following results. Male median age of zip code 84084 is 2.1% higher compared to nearby zip codes and 17.9% lower compared to the United States male median age. Female zip code 84084 median age is 1% higher in comparison to nearby zip codes and 17.9% lower compared to female national median age average.

Real Estate

Metric Value
Housing occupied 97.04%
Housing vacant 2.96%
Housing occupied by owner 74.11%
Housing occupied by tenant 25.89%
Total Rented Units 3072
Median Contract Gross Rent $821
Median Gross Rent $928
Median Home Value $208,200

Contract rent is the monthly cash rent agreed to, regardless of any furnishings, utilities, fees, meals, or services that may be included. Gross rent is the contract rent plus the estimated average monthly cost of utilities and fuels if these are paid by the renter. In zip code 84084 median gross rent is 13.03% larger then the median contract rent.
